Docs: Update Gemini benchmark results

This commit is contained in:
github-actions[bot]
2025-11-18 19:30:39 +00:00
parent 51a98c1e1b
commit 76fb066932
133 changed files with 2340 additions and 0 deletions

View File

@@ -0,0 +1,25 @@
const findShortestPath = async (g, s, e) => {
const { default: PQ } = await import('https://esm.sh/js-priority-queue');
const q = new PQ({ comparator: (a, b) => a.w - b.w });
const d = { [s]: 0 };
q.queue({ w: 0, n: s });
while (q.length) {
const { w, n } = q.dequeue();
if (n === e) return w;
if (w > (d[n] ?? 1 / 0)) continue;
for (const v in g[n]) {
const k = w + g[n][v];
if (k < (d[v] ?? 1 / 0)) {
d[v] = k;
q.queue({ w: k, n: v });
}
}
}
return 1 / 0;
};
export default findShortestPath;